I m 20 years old with a 1 year old and a 2
year old. In january of this year I
started having very sharp {stabbing
like}pains in the lower part of my belly,
that was better after a bowel movement,
but lately my cramping has become so bad
that I cannot move or do anything. I went
to the doctor, my blood work was fine but
I had blood in my urin, he also did a
ultra sound to look for cycts or anything
else, which came up negative. But my
uterus and right overy was very painfull
when he pushed on them. He gave me some
medication for the kidney infection and
that was it. I am still having pains in
the middle {bellow my belly button} and
today my back hurt in the middle and now
ubove my belly button is cramping today.
I always have cramping some really bad,
others not so bad. The doctor would like
to do a surgical scope, that would be
placed through my belly to see what might
be causing all of this pain. I am just
scared, cause I don't have insurance and I
don't know what is wrong with me. It is
expcially hard trying to raise 2 kids and
always being sick. So of anyone has
haf these same problems or migh t be of
any help.... Please respond!!
Thank you@!!

Hello to helly, I went in about a week
ago,to the hospital so they could do a
laparosope. This is where they put a
camera through your belly button and look
at your insides. They found that my ovary
was connected to my uterus and I have
varicose veins on my uterus. So I have to
have a hystorectomy. I was very sad and
my doctor said the only way to get ride of
my pain was to take out my uterus.Remind
you I am only 20 so it is pretty difficult
to take it all in. I hope to hear how
your surgery scope thing went just incase
I might have something else wrong.
